/* Templated common declaration part of all CPU kernels. */
void KERNEL_FUNCTION_FULL_NAME(path_trace)(
KernelGlobals *kg, float *buffer, int sample, int x, int y, int offset, int stride);
void KERNEL_FUNCTION_FULL_NAME(convert_to_byte)(KernelGlobals *kg,
uchar4 *rgba,
float *buffer,
float sample_scale,
int x,
int y,
int offset,
int stride);
void KERNEL_FUNCTION_FULL_NAME(convert_to_half_float)(KernelGlobals *kg,
uchar4 *rgba,
float *buffer,
float sample_scale,
int x,
int y,
int offset,
int stride);
void KERNEL_FUNCTION_FULL_NAME(shader)(KernelGlobals *kg,
uint4 *input,
float4 *output,
int type,
int filter,
int i,
int offset,
int sample);
/* Split kernels */
void KERNEL_FUNCTION_FULL_NAME(data_init)(KernelGlobals *kg,
ccl_constant KernelData *data,
ccl_global void *split_data_buffer,
int num_elements,
ccl_global char *ray_state,
int start_sample,
int end_sample,
int sx,
int sy,
int sw,
int sh,
int offset,
int stride,
ccl_global int *Queue_index,
int queuesize,
ccl_global char *use_queues_flag,
ccl_global unsigned int *work_pool_wgs,
unsigned int num_samples,
ccl_global float *buffer);
#define DECLARE_SPLIT_KERNEL_FUNCTION(name) \
void KERNEL_FUNCTION_FULL_NAME(name)(KernelGlobals * kg, KernelData * data);
DECLARE_SPLIT_KERNEL_FUNCTION(path_init)
DECLARE_SPLIT_KERNEL_FUNCTION(scene_intersect)
DECLARE_SPLIT_KERNEL_FUNCTION(lamp_emission)
DECLARE_SPLIT_KERNEL_FUNCTION(do_volume)
DECLARE_SPLIT_KERNEL_FUNCTION(queue_enqueue)
DECLARE_SPLIT_KERNEL_FUNCTION(indirect_background)
DECLARE_SPLIT_KERNEL_FUNCTION(shader_setup)
DECLARE_SPLIT_KERNEL_FUNCTION(shader_sort)
DECLARE_SPLIT_KERNEL_FUNCTION(shader_eval)
DECLARE_SPLIT_KERNEL_FUNCTION(holdout_emission_blurring_pathtermination_ao)
DECLARE_SPLIT_KERNEL_FUNCTION(subsurface_scatter)
DECLARE_SPLIT_KERNEL_FUNCTION(direct_lighting)
DECLARE_SPLIT_KERNEL_FUNCTION(shadow_blocked_ao)
DECLARE_SPLIT_KERNEL_FUNCTION(shadow_blocked_dl)
DECLARE_SPLIT_KERNEL_FUNCTION(enqueue_inactive)
DECLARE_SPLIT_KERNEL_FUNCTION(next_iteration_setup)
DECLARE_SPLIT_KERNEL_FUNCTION(indirect_subsurface)
DECLARE_SPLIT_KERNEL_FUNCTION(buffer_update)
DECLARE_SPLIT_KERNEL_FUNCTION(adaptive_stopping)
DECLARE_SPLIT_KERNEL_FUNCTION(adaptive_filter_x)
DECLARE_SPLIT_KERNEL_FUNCTION(adaptive_filter_y)
DECLARE_SPLIT_KERNEL_FUNCTION(adaptive_adjust_samples)
#undef KERNEL_ARCH
